MeasureFloorPlan vs Anow: Different Tools, Different Jobs

Anow and MeasureFloorPlan are both used by appraisers, but they solve completely different problems. Anow is an appraisal practice management platform. MeasureFloorPlan is a floor plan measurement tool. Most appraisers who use Anow still need a separate solution for GLA calculation, and that is exactly what MeasureFloorPlan provides.

What MeasureFloorPlan does

MeasureFloorPlan is a browser-based floor plan measurement tool. Upload a floor plan image or PDF, trace the exterior perimeter, set one known wall length, and get ANSI Z765-compliant GLA in minutes. No installation, no field visit required.

Where MeasureFloorPlan fits in an Anow workflow: you manage the order in Anow, do the inspection, then use MeasureFloorPlan to extract GLA from the floor plan before entering it into your appraisal report.
